Highest Education Level

Speech-Language Pathologists in Liberty, MS offer the following education background
Master's Degree
67.6%
Doctorate Degree
14.4%
Bachelor's Degree
12.9%
Associate's Degree
1.7%
High School or GED
1.5%
Vocational Degree or Certification
1.3%
Some College
0.4%
Some High School
0.2%
